I'm new to trucking so can't offer any real advice.
But, I will say that I had little trouble getting a job with Schneider with an accident about a year and a half ago. No prior trucking experience, the accident was my fault (got distracted by passenger, no other vehicles involved), and nothing else on my record since 2008. They did ask to see a copy of the police report to verify what I was telling them. So might be best to not try to lie about the accident when talking to any companies you apply to as they might do the same.
If you lie about the accident and they find out, you can probably say goodbye to the job. But if your honest, they might still hire you. Go into as much detail as possible when telling them about it. -
